Kozin, Pomeranian Voivodeship has a mild climate with cool winters (Jan -4°C) and warm summers (Aug 21°C). Annual rainfall totals 646mm.

What is the climate like in Kozin, Pomeranian Voivodeship?

Kozin, Pomeranian Voivodeship has an average annual temperature of 7°C with 646mm of rainfall per year. The warmest month is Aug (21°C) and the coldest is Jan (-4°C).

What is the hottest month in Kozin, Pomeranian Voivodeship?

The hottest month in Kozin, Pomeranian Voivodeship is Aug, with an average high of 21°C.

How much rain does Kozin, Pomeranian Voivodeship get?

Kozin, Pomeranian Voivodeship receives 646mm of precipitation annually. The wettest month is Jul (76mm) and the driest is Feb (31mm).
